To find out more about how we support our clients, our media specialist Kenny Harrison sat down with Zeb Chadfield from post-production firm The Finish Line, who has worked with Harrisons for more than 10 years.

You have come a long way since we met in 2011, going from you working on your own to the bigger company you now have – how has your journey been?

It has certainly been unexpected. I started the company as a sole trader, and while I knew I wanted to build it into something more, I had no idea how to do so. Thanks to some hand-holding by you and your team, we have been able to scale up to a team of more than 20 people without losing touch with our ethos of trying to operate a healthy post-production facility.

What challenges have you faced along the way?

My challenges are usually related to the areas in which I don’t have any education. I’m a colourist by trade, but dyslexic as well, so I’m aware of my limitations in other areas. I am reliant on Harrisons for anything related to the administrative side of running a business, and I’m really happy with that. We can focus on doing the things we specialise in while relying on your expertise for everything else.
